Why CA?

By |2020-05-12T14:32:36-05:00July 25th, 2016|Architecture, Buildings, Contracts|

Why CA?  What's CA?  Huh? CA, or Construction Administration in the lingo of architecture, is loosely defined as an architect's services to a client from the time the client awards the construction contract to a builder to the date on which the architect executes the final payment certification to the owner.  Really the correct terminology [...]
